I guess my PayPal account was hacked. Someone added a new debit card and withdrew money from my account. That happened at friday evening. I immediately changed my password and sent request to PayPal for support. No mail answer from them. I can't call them, they probably don't work on weekends. That new card expires in September, this year. And now it says that transfer is completed. How is it possible ? Didn't they need to check this new card somehow? I couldn't delete that second card from inside admin panel because transfer was in process. 

 

Also, this new card isn't even confirmed. I don't know how to attach files, so I put a screenshot. http://i.imgur.com/Via4v2t.jpg

 

This is a total nightmare, I tried opening a dispute and it wouldn't allow it: http://i.imgur.com/Y0Rv8BR.jpg

I'm happy to say that PayPal returned money which was withdrawn to that unknown card. I recovered my 91$ that were transfered to that card and PayPal deleted that fake card. 

 

I changed my password (it was combination of 9 letters and numbers before, but apparently, that wasn't strong enough) and I suggest all of you reading this to do the same thing and make it as strong (long) as possible.
